Zoe Sewart
Psychological Therapist
Zoe Sewart is an award-winning accredited Psychological Therapist with over 10 years’ experience supporting adults and children across NHS and charitable services in clinical, supervisory, and leadership roles.
She is trained in Cognitive Behavioural Therapy (CBT) and Eye Movement Desensitisation and Reprocessing (EMDR), offering compassionate, evidence-based care tailored to individual’s needs.
Zoe is currently based within a specialist trauma service supporting NHS staff and military veterans experiencing Post-Traumatic Stress Disorder (PTSD).
Zoe is also ADOS-trained and works as a neurodevelopmental assessor for Autism and ADHD, helping individuals and families gain greater understanding of their strengths and challenges.
As a Clinical Supervisor trained at the University of Manchester and a Lecturer at Edge Hill University, she brings broad expertise to her work while remaining committed to high-quality, holistic care.
